Tehillim - Psalms - Chapter 26


Chapter 26

1. Of David. Judge me, O Lord, for I have walked with sincerity, and I trusted in the Lord; I shall not falter.   א.
2. Test me, O Lord, and try me; refine my reins and my heart.   ב.
3. For Your kindness is before my eyes, and I walked in Your truth.   ג.
4. I did not sit with dishonest men, neither did I go with hypocrites.   ד.
5. I hated the congregation of the evildoers, and I did not sit with the wicked.   ה.
6. I washed my hands with cleanliness, and I encompassed Your altar, O Lord.   ו.
7. To proclaim thanksgiving with a loud voice and to recite all Your wonders.   ז.
8. O Lord, I love the dwelling of Your house and the place of the residence of Your glory.   ח.
9. Gather not my soul with sinners nor my life with men of blood,   ט.
10. in whose hands are plots and whose right hand is full of bribery.   י.
11. But I walk with sincerity; redeem me and be gracious to me.   יא.
12. My foot stood on a straight path; I will bless the Lord in assemblies.   יב.
